2025-05-21 20:58:40
375

安全证书安装失败?常见原因及解决步骤有哪些?

摘要
本文系统分析安全证书安装失败的五大原因,包括系统时间异常、文件损坏、权限不足等问题,并提供分步解决方案。涵盖Windows系统环境校准、证书有效性验证、浏览器安全设置调整等关键技术要点,帮助用户快速排查和修复证书安装故障。...

一、安全证书安装失败的常见原因

安全证书安装失败可能由以下因素导致:

  • 系统时间错误:设备时间与证书有效期不匹配,导致验证失败。
  • 证书文件损坏或格式错误:下载过程中文件不完整或格式不符合要求。
  • 权限不足:当前用户无管理员权限,无法写入系统证书存储区。
  • 证书颁发机构不受信任:自签名证书或非权威机构证书未被系统默认信任。

二、系统环境问题排查

首先检查操作系统与浏览器环境:

  1. 确认系统时间与网络时间同步,误差不超过5分钟。
  2. 更新操作系统至最新版本,确保支持TLS 1.2及以上协议。
  3. 禁用防火墙或杀毒软件临时测试,排除安全软件拦截可能。

三、证书文件有效性验证

通过以下方法检测证书文件:

证书状态检测方法
检测项 操作步骤
文件完整性 使用MD5校验工具比对下载文件哈希值
有效期验证 双击证书文件查看生效/过期日期
格式兼容性 转换为系统支持的PEM或DER格式

四、权限与安全设置调整

解决权限问题的关键操作:

  • 以管理员身份运行安装程序或PowerShell
  • 通过certmgr.msc手动导入到受信任根证书存储区
  • 在浏览器高级设置中启用”允许安装第三方根证书”

五、解决步骤与操作指南

推荐的标准解决流程:

  1. 按Win+R输入mmc打开控制台,添加证书管理单元
  2. 删除现有冲突证书后重新导入新证书文件
  3. 在IIS或Apache中绑定证书时选择”强制HTTPS重定向”
  4. 使用SSL Labs等工具验证证书链完整性

多数安装失败问题可通过系统环境校准、文件完整性验证和权限调整解决。对于持续性问题,建议采用权威CA机构颁发的证书,并遵循标准安装流程。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部